Freeport-McMoRan belongs to a variety of industry associations and also works closely with international and non-government organizations to develop appropriate standards and guidelines for our industry. We also participate in several trade associations and other industry organizations that help establish or influence public policy. Freeport-McMoRan maintains a dialogue with governments and regulators at all levels where we have significant operations regarding regulatory issues and other items of business interest. Freeport-McMoRan representatives lobby the U.S. federal government, local, state governments and governments in other jurisdictions, from time to time, regarding issues of interest to the industry or business issues generally. All lobbying activities are conducted in compliance with relevant laws and disclosure obligations. The primary issues in which Freeport-McMoRan participates in public policy development include regulation of the mining industry, environmental regulation, water rights and business taxes. Freeport-McMoRan, and its subsidiaries, do not contribute to any individual candidate for political office, official of a political party or committee or organization for the election of a particular candidate to any political office in any jurisdiction. This policy is stated in our Principles of Business Conduct.
